Abstract :
The paper presents test results and test procedures that served as the basis in the development of a test method used for determining the electric arc heat attenuation factor (HAF), effective heat attenuation factor (EHAF) and mechanical strength of protective devices. Such protective devices, as a shield on live line tools or on racking rods, are used in the industry for worker protection from electric arc thermal and fragmentation hazard
